A systematic review and appraisal of the quality of practice guidelines for the management of Neisseria gonorrhoeae infections
Conclusions and implications of key findings
Gonorrhoea treatment guidelines may slow antimicrobial resistance. Many current guidelines are not in line with the current guideline development best practices; this might undermine the perceived trustworthiness of guidelines. By identifying current limitations, this study can help improve the quality of future guidelines.
